In the world of painting and interior design, a paint test is an essential step that many homeowners and designers often overlook. A paint test refers to the process of applying a small amount of paint on a surface to see how it looks once dried, taking into consideration factors like lighting, texture, and color compatibility with existing decor. This simple yet effective method can save time, money, and frustration in the long run.When embarking on a painting project, whether it’s a single room or an entire house, the choice of color can be overwhelming. With so many shades and finishes available, making the right decision becomes crucial. A paint test allows individuals to visualize the final outcome before committing to a full-scale application. It provides an opportunity to assess not only the color but also how it interacts with other elements in the space, such as furniture, flooring, and natural light.To conduct a successful paint test, one should first select a few paint samples that appeal to them. Many paint stores offer sample pots, which are perfect for this purpose. Once the samples are acquired, it’s advisable to apply them to a wall or a piece of cardboard that can be moved around. This way, one can observe how the colors change throughout the day with varying light conditions.It is important to apply the paint in a patch that is large enough to get an accurate representation of how the color will look when fully applied. Ideally, the paint test should include multiple coats to mimic the final finish. After allowing the paint to dry completely, take some time to live with the colors. Observe how they feel at different times of the day and in various lighting scenarios. This practice can reveal unexpected undertones or shifts in color that may not have been apparent initially.Moreover, a paint test can also help in determining the type of finish that works best for a particular area. Different finishes, such as matte, satin, or gloss, can dramatically alter the appearance of the color. For instance, a color may look soft and inviting in a matte finish but may appear stark and harsh in a glossy finish. Therefore, testing out both the color and the finish during a paint test is highly recommended.In conclusion, a paint test is a valuable step in the painting process that cannot be underestimated.
